NG900 and 9-3 maintenance schedule.... Posted by REM in Seattle [Email] (#4) [Profile/Gallery] (more from REM in Seattle) on Wed, 28 Jan 2009 20:25:24 In Reply to: What to look for, Illinisaaber, Wed, 28 Jan 2009 14:51:36 Members do not see ads below this line. - Help Keep This Site Online - Signup |
Here is the maintenance schedule I use for my NG900 which is driven about 8,000-miles a year. The maintenance schedule is simply a compilation of the Saab recommended service and the wisdom I have found on this BB. Add a dose of "anal quality engineer" and there you have it.

Every two weeks:
»Check engine oil level.
»Check automatic transmission fluid level.
»Check power steering fluid level.
»Check brake fluid level.
»Check coolant level.
»Check tire pressure (35 PSI Front & Rear).
Every two months, in addition to the above:
»Check spare tire pressure (60 PSI).
»Check wiper blades and clean glass.
»Check all exterior lights (headlight, brake, turn signal, back-up, etc.) for proper operation.
»Test windshield washer system and top-up fluid.
Once a year, in addition to the above:
»Check engine, drive belts, all hoses, and all vacuum lines for signs of damage or leakage.
»Check engine cooling system, hoses, and cap.
»Check coolant freeze point.
»Clean battery case and check battery terminal connections.
»Check headlight, fog light aim.
»Lubricate door hinges, stops, and locks and check operation.
Every 5,000 miles, in addition to the above:
»Change engine oil and filter, using Mobil 1® 0W-40 Synthetic motor oil.
»Inspect rubber boots for inner and outer drive shaft joints.
»Rotate tires and inspect tires for uneven wear.
»Check tire tread depth.
»Add 1 bottle of Redline SI-1 Complete Fuel System Cleaner or Chevron Techron Concentrate fuel system cleaner to fuel tank.
Every 15,000 miles, in addition to the above:
»Replace spark plugs.
»Replace air cleaner element and clean airbox.
»Replace cabin ventilation air filter.
»Clean and lubricate throttle body.
»Check serpentine belt tensioner, pulleys, and belt condition.
»Inspect brake calipers and brake pads, noting pad thickness, while tires are off.
»Lubricate brake calipers as needed, and inspect brake hoses and brake lines.
»Inspect exhaust system.
»Check ball joint clearance, outer and inner steering joints, and their rubber boots.
»Check fuel system including tank for leaks and damage.
»Check SRS warning lamp, visual inspection
»Check safety belts for operation, visual inspection for tears and fraying.
»Road test. Check performance of drive train, steering, and brakes, and verify tire balance. Check function of instruments and controls, including horn, windshield wipers, cruise control, and climate system. Note any noises or problems for correction.
Every 30,000 miles, in addition to the above:
»Change automatic transmission fluid.
»Flush the cooling system and refill with 50/50 mix of anti-freeze/coolant.
»Inspect/Replace serpentine belt, drive belt tensioner, and pulleys.
»Change/flush brake system with new brake fluid, and bleed air from brake system.
»Inspect shock absorbers and bushings for tightness and condition.
Every 60,000 miles, in addition to the above:
»Replace the cooling system thermostat.
»Replace fuel filter.
Every 120,000 miles, in addition to the above:
»Replace oxygen sensor.
